// ----------------------------------------------------------------------------- |
|
// Message layout / storage. |
|
// ----------------------------------------------------------------------------- |
|
|
|
/* |
|
* In c extension, each protobuf message is a zval instance. The zval instance |
|
* is like union, which can be used to store int, string, zend_object_value and |
|
* etc. For protobuf message, the zval instance is used to store the |
|
* zend_object_value. |
|
* |
|
* The zend_object_value is composed of handlers and a handle to look up the |
|
* actual stored data. The handlers are pointers to functions, e.g., read, |
|
* write, and etc, to access properties. |
|
* |
|
* The actual data of protobuf messages is stored as MessageHeader in zend |
|
* engine's central repository. Each MessageHeader instance is composed of a |
|
* zend_object, a Descriptor instance and the real message data. |
|
* |
|
* For the reason that PHP's native types may not be large enough to store |
|
* protobuf message's field (e.g., int64), all message's data is stored in |
|
* custom memory layout and is indexed by the Descriptor instance. |
|
* |
|
* The zend_object contains the zend class entry and the properties table. The |
|
* zend class entry contains all information about protobuf message's |
|
* corresponding PHP class. The most useful information is the offset table of |
|
* properties. Because read access to properties requires returning zval |
|
* instance, we need to convert data from the custom layout to zval instance. |
|
* Instead of creating zval instance for every read access, we use the zval |
|
* instances in the properties table in the zend_object as cache. When |
|
* accessing properties, the offset is needed to find the zval property in |
|
* zend_object's properties table. These properties will be updated using the |
|
* data from custom memory layout only when reading these properties. |
|
* |
|
* zval |
|
* |-zend_object_value obj |
|
* |-zend_object_handlers* handlers -> |-read_property_handler |
|
* | |-write_property_handler |
|
* | ++++++++++++++++++++++ |
|
* |-zend_object_handle handle -> + central repository + |
|
* ++++++++++++++++++++++ |
|
* MessageHeader <-----------------| |
|
* |-zend_object std |
|
* | |-class_entry* ce -> class_entry |
|
* | | |-HashTable properties_table (name->offset) |
|
* | |-zval** properties_table <------------------------------| |
|
* | |------> zval* property(cache) |
|
* |-Descriptor* desc (name->offset) |
|
* |-void** data <-----------| |
|
* |-----------------------> void* property(data) |
|
* |
|
*/ |
